Method
1
Cut the sponge cake or ladyfinger biscuits into even slices or pieces and arrange them in a single layer across the bottom of a large glass trifle bowl.
5 minutes
2
Drizzle sherry or fruit juice generously over the sponge layer, allowing the liquid to soak in thoroughly for a moist, flavourful base.
5 minutes
3
Prepare a smooth vanilla custard by heating milk and egg yolks with sugar over a gentle heat, stirring continuously until thickened, then set aside to cool slightly.
15 minutes
4
Spread a layer of fruit preserves or fresh seasonal fruits such as raspberries, strawberries, or mandarin segments evenly over the soaked sponge layer.
5 minutes
5
Pour the warm custard carefully over the fruit layer, spreading it evenly with a spatula to create a smooth, uniform layer.
5 minutes
6
Refrigerate the trifle until the custard has fully set and all layers are chilled and firm.
120 minutes
7
Whip the double cream with a little icing sugar until soft peaks form, then spread or pipe it generously over the set custard layer.
5 minutes
8
Decorate the top of the trifle with festive garnishes such as glacΓ© cherries, toasted flaked almonds, sprinkles, or fresh berries, then return to the refrigerator until ready to serve.
5 minutes
